Common Garage Door Repair Scams in Sonora
Be aware of these tactic used by unlicensed operators
Upfront Payment Demand
Scammer arrives, claims major issue, demands full payment in cash before any work, then vanishes.
Bait-and-Switch
Quotes low price over phone, but on-site claims expensive parts needed, inflating bill.
Unnecessary Repairs
Insists on replacing functional springs, openers, or panels to upsell.
Fake Emergency Service
Calls or shows up pretending affiliation with your door brand, pushes immediate service.
How to Verify a Professional
Insurance
Request a Certificate of Insurance (COI) for liability and workers' comp. Call the listed insurer using the contact on the COI to verify current coverage amounts.
Licensing
California requires contractors to be licensed. Verify the license number on the Contractors State License Board (CSLB) website at cslb.ca.gov. Confirm it's active, bonded, and matches the pro's name.
References
Ask for 3+ recent references from Sonora or Tuolumne County customers. Contact them directly to discuss work quality, pricing, and reliability.
